A group of migrating eagles has given Russian researchers a sky-high telephone bill. The beasts have trackers on their ankles that transmit their GPS coordinates via SMS, but they have done a bit too much roaming in Iran.

Read the text below:

The article states: "One eagle in particular, named Min, flew to Iran with hundreds of saved text messages from the time it was out of reach. In Iran, text messages cost 49 rubles, or 69 cents, each, while The researchers 'expectation was that the messages would have the opportunity to be sent to Kazakhstan or Russia, where they would cost 2 to 15 rubles each, which meant that Min would have used up the Russian investigators' entire telecom budget in one fell swoop. "
